Friends,

I am using PIC MCU with Siemens C35 for data transmission/reception.

If cellphone uneventually switches off, PIC MCU hangs & stops executing its instructions.

Can anyone helps me to resolve the issue.

Problem is on siemens supply.Put him on  own Charger.Also you need 3,3v zener to tx pin from pic.
And  for last ,you may think to monitor siemens from pic and if no response you fire the ON Pin,
and send at+ckpd > Comand Smiley

Or maybe you can use the watchdog timer to reset the PIC Microcontroller. just set the WDT prescaler and activate the WDT by writing the fuse bit.
